Output 945686ca2c6bed1b39217470358fb37f2b8af0bed4fc77bdd81b668a5771d336:4

value
36034374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cac24a4b0ffca2a0c51a95431ce7684c93eb4f5 OP_EQUAL
address
32r2FZUDfnrZgVKL9SX9URcErj3HNG34Ys
transaction
945686ca2c6bed1b39217470358fb37f2b8af0bed4fc77bdd81b668a5771d336
confirmations
497096
spent
true